WebThe general formula of foil method is; (a + b) × (m + n) = am + an + bm + bn. Let’s take a look at the example below. Example 1 Multiply (x – 3) (2x – 9) Solution Multiply the first terms together; = (x) * (2x) = 2x 2 Multiply the outermost terms of each binomial; = ( x) * (–9) = –9 x Multiply the inner terms of the binomials; = (–3) * (2 x) = –6 x

See Answer. felt bicycles vr 40WebA shortcut called FOIL is sometimes used to find the product of two binomials. It is called FOIL because we multiply the f irst terms, the o uter terms, the i nner terms, and then the l ast terms of each binomial. The FOIL method arises out of the distributive property. felt bicycles vr
